A small cargo plane currently has 140 pounds of cargo aboard. In addition, n boxes weighing 45 pounds each will be brought aboar
Vika [28.1K]

Answer:

The inequality that represents this situation is: 140 + 45*n < p

Step-by-step explanation:

Since the plane already had 140 pounds on board and "n" boxes will be loaded on it, then the weigh of each box multiplied by the number of box should be the extra cargo on the plane. This extra cargo added to the previous load must be less than the limit of cargo the plane can take as shown below:

140 + 45*n < p
